51Testing软件测试论坛

标题: 这样的情况,如何设计正交表??? [打印本页]

作者: xiaoxue1506    时间: 2010-6-22 11:01
标题: 这样的情况,如何设计正交表???
这样的情况,如何设计正交表???
有6个因素:A,B,C,D,E,F每个因素的水平如下:
A:4个水平
B:2个水平
C:2个水平
D:6个水平
E:2个水平
F:2个水平
作者: xiaoxue1506    时间: 2010-6-22 13:55
没有人回答,哎……
作者: xavier_007    时间: 2010-6-22 14:01
去查正交表
作者: Jackc    时间: 2010-6-22 16:44
我只能用一个简单的方法设计混合正交表,先凑合用吧。

1、先生成一个L8_2_7的基本表
[attach]63190[/attach]

2、合并A/B因子,得到L8(4X1+2X5)
[attach]63191[/attach]

3、将任意一个因子由2水平拆解为6水平,这里我拆解的是F因子
[attach]63192[/attach]

其中蓝色的为拆解得到的新实验项,最后将LZ的实际数据D代替F因子即可。

PS:个人觉得这种方法比较初级,希望楼下能有更好的方法分享。
作者: xiaoxue1506    时间: 2010-6-23 09:21
标题: 回复 4# 的帖子
非常感谢!
作者: hueslife    时间: 2010-6-23 14:02
4楼使用的什么软件啊
作者: Jackc    时间: 2010-6-23 14:07
http://bbs.51testing.com/thread-183770-1-2.html

里面有两个工具,latin.exe(一般正交表)、blend.exe(简单混合正交表)
作者: hugh851115    时间: 2010-6-24 16:39
那个软件里怎么拆解因子啊 没看到这个功能啊
作者: hugh851115    时间: 2010-6-24 17:00
错了  是怎么把一个2水平因子改成6水平因子啊
作者: 千里    时间: 2010-7-3 13:51
据说正交表软件有一个BUG
作者: xiaoxue1506    时间: 2010-7-5 09:37
原帖由 千里 于 2010-7-3 13:51 发表
据说正交表软件有一个BUG


作者: 千里    时间: 2010-7-6 15:23
我是听别人说的,貌似是正交表维度大于6的时候就会出错。
作者: Jackc    时间: 2010-7-8 13:30
原帖由 千里 于 2010-7-6 15:23 发表
我是听别人说的,貌似是正交表维度大于6的时候就会出错。


有可能,因为我对正交表的使用也不能算精通。

那个软件里怎么拆解因子啊 没看到这个功能啊


那个软件没有拆解功能。这个实例中的拆解是我手工拆解的。

拆解过程中需要满足:拆解后各个因子的水平数分布需要均衡。
作者: Jackc    时间: 2010-7-8 13:39
说实话,单从正交表工具提供的基本表来看,我确实没发现有什么问题……

水平6以上的基本表都是正确的,也许在混合正交表中,这个工具有些不完善。

比如在因子合并时,当选取的初始表的“实验项过少”,则合并后的新正交表可能是不正确的。

比如这个实例中,将L8_2_7中的A/B/C三项合并,得到新的A因子只有4个水平,显然是有问题的。

又如将L12_2_11中的A/B/C三项合并,得到的新A因子的1~8水平分布不均匀,显然也是有问题的。
[attach]63611[/attach]
L12_2_11合并A/B/C后的结果。

[ 本帖最后由 Jackc 于 2010-7-8 13:58 编辑 ]
作者: Jackc    时间: 2010-7-8 13:42
原帖由 hugh851115 于 2010-6-24 17:00 发表
错了  是怎么把一个2水平因子改成6水平因子啊



比如实例中F因子本身有两个水平:1和2

拆解只是将1变成1/3/4;2变成2/5/6而已
作者: yiyun    时间: 2010-7-12 10:28
很想学习正交表,先下下来,谢谢!
作者: chengning    时间: 2010-7-12 11:51
学习了
作者: PYbless2008    时间: 2011-8-2 17:18
为什么我用另外一个工具,结果会不一样呢?下面是这个工具的截图,大家请看一下。
[attach]74574[/attach]
作者: a787373009    时间: 2012-9-11 15:02
回复 18# PYbless2008


    这个是什么工具啊?谢谢
作者: 529461746    时间: 2016-5-18 00:28
hao
作者: 529461746    时间: 2016-5-18 00:29
好东西要分享
作者: 怕几眼    时间: 2018-8-27 17:26
Jackc 发表于 2010-7-8 13:42
比如实例中F因子本身有两个水平:1和2

拆解只是将1变成1/3/4;2变成2/5/6而已

可不可以把1变成123




欢迎光临 51Testing软件测试论坛 (http://bbs.51testing.com/) Powered by Discuz! X3.2